Understanding the Six of Cups
The Six of Cups is a card that evokes feelings of nostalgia, joy, and innocence. It depicts two children exchanging cups, surrounded by blooming flowers and a serene landscape, symbolizing the purity of childhood. This card often resonates with themes of memory, emotional connections, and the simple pleasures of life. When it appears in a reading, it invites us to reconnect with our inner child and to appreciate the beauty of our past experiences.
Symbolism of the Six of Cups
Each tarot card carries rich symbolism, and the Six of Cups is no exception. The following elements contribute to its meaning:
- Children: Represent innocence, joy, and the carefree spirit of youth.
- Cups: Symbolize emotions, relationships, and connections.
- Flowers: Indicate growth, beauty, and the flourishing of feelings.
In essence, the Six of Cups encourages us to embrace the positive aspects of our past and to allow those memories to inform our present and future.
Six of Cups Upright Meaning
When the Six of Cups appears upright in a reading, it typically signifies positive memories, nostalgia, and a sense of return to simpler times. You may find yourself reminiscing about your childhood or reconnecting with someone from your past. Here are some key interpretations:
- Nostalgia: A longing for the past, often associated with fond memories and experiences.
- Childhood Connections: Reconnecting with childhood friends or family members.
- Innocent Love: Experiencing pure, unconditional love in relationships.
- Generosity: A willingness to give and share with others, often inspired by past kindnesses.
Six of Cups Reversed Meaning
In contrast, the reversed position of the Six of Cups can indicate a more complex relationship with the past. It may suggest:
- Stagnation: Being stuck in the past, unable to move forward.
- Unresolved Issues: Unhealed wounds from childhood that need attention.
- Idealization of the Past: A tendency to romanticize past experiences, leading to dissatisfaction with the present.
- Childishness: Embracing immature behaviors or attitudes.

Six of Cups in Different Contexts
Love and Relationships
In love readings, the Six of Cups signifies a deep emotional connection, often marked by shared memories and mutual support. It encourages you to nurture this bond and to communicate openly about past experiences that shape your relationship.
Career and Finances
When it comes to career, the Six of Cups can indicate a return to a previous job or a path that brings you joy. It might also suggest revisiting ideas or passions from your youth that can be transformed into a fulfilling career.
Personal Growth
This card encourages personal growth by reflecting on past experiences. Use your memories to identify patterns, learn from mistakes, and set healthier boundaries in your life.
